As online presence is a key component in reaching Canadians, it is important to understand the landscape to determine the most effective way to reach and engage with your audience. In this presentation, Bryan Segal will delve into the state of the digital media universe in Canada. He will focus on where Canada stands in terms of usage and duration from a worldwide perspective, as well as taking a closer look at the behaviors of Canadians online. What are some of the differences between Canadians surfing behavior and surfers from around the world? What are some of the hot and cold categories? How do you target populations online, and what are some of the ways to reach those online targets? As well, to ensure that we keep up with the most up-to-date trends, Bryan will delve into the Social Media, Video, and Mobile industry.

A consumer demanding more for less, buying value and values, and leveraging their social network to make decisions, a retail infrastructure consolidating its power base, looking to their own labels for differentiation, and in turn setting an ever increasing access tax for National Brands, and a media landscape that is cluttered, fragmented and lacking scale presents the perfect storm for organizations. To survive organizations will need to adapt their marketing process, and how they are structured to deploy it. They will move from spending to investing marketing dollars and will need a model that is actionable, measurable and accountable. Marketing budgets will no longer be capped but instead be deployed continuously until they stop generating a return on investment. Our guest speaker, Tony Chapman will delve into such question as:
-
. Will Canadian marketing offices survive in this flight to efficiency and global consolidation?
. Is social media the flavor of the month, or will it become the definitive channel for communication?
. How will organizations and their agencies have to reorganize to adapt to a faster, better and more efficient model?
. What role will mobility play in how consumer's perceptions are shaped, and behavior is motivated?
. Do you think mass media can survive? If so which ones?

You had an idea. You turned that idea into content. You put that content up on a website. Now what? How will you translate your up front production efforts into a sustainable business model? How will you finance the everyday operations involved in managing and building on your content base? With advertising, of course! In this workshop, Casale Media's Alex Gardner will provide you with an introduction to the most widely adopted methods of ad-based online content monetization (including a checklist for assessing your site's advertiser appeal) and arm you with practical strategies for selecting an ad network best suited to your needs.
-
. What are my options for building an advertising-based monetization strategy?
. How do I assess the advertising revenue potential of my website?
. What is an ad network and how do I differentiate between the options?
. How do ad networks work with content producers?
. What are the benefits and challenges of working with an ad network?
